-core-libs/java.lang:
-
-JDK-8201793: (ref) Reference object should not support cloning
-==============================================================
-`java.lang.ref.Reference::clone` method always throws
-`CloneNotSupportedException`. `Reference` objects cannot be
-meaningfully cloned. To create a new Reference object, call the
-constructor to create a `Reference` object with the same referent and
-reference queue instead.
-
-JDK-8175797: (ref) Reference::enqueue method should clear the reference object before enqueuing
-===============================================================================================
-`java.lang.ref.Reference.enqueue` method clears the reference object
-before it is added to the registered queue. When the `enqueue` method
-is called, the reference object is cleared and `get()` method will
-return null in OpenJDK 8u352.
-
-Typically when a reference object is enqueued, it is expected that the
-reference object is cleared explicitly via the `clear` method to avoid
-memory leak because its referent is no longer referenced. In other
-words the `get` method is expected not to be called in common cases
-once the `enqueue`method is called. In the case when the `get` method
-from an enqueued reference object and existing code attempts to access
-members of the referent, `NullPointerException` may be thrown. Such
-code will need to be updated.
-
-JDK-8071507: (ref) Clear phantom reference as soft and weak references do
-=========================================================================
-This enhancement changes phantom references to be automatically
-cleared by the garbage collector as soft and weak references.
-
-An object becomes phantom reachable after it has been finalized. This
-change may cause the phantom reachable objects to be GC'ed earlier -
-previously the referent is kept alive until PhantomReference objects
-are GC'ed or cleared by the application. This potential behavioral
-change might only impact existing code that would depend on
-PhantomReference being enqueued rather than when the referent be freed
-from the heap.

-security-libs/javax.net.ssl:
-
-JDK-8282859: Enable TLSv1.3 by Default on JDK 8 for Client Roles
-================================================================
-The TLSv1.3 implementation is now enabled by default for client roles
-in 8u352. It has been enabled by default for server roles since 8u272.
-
-Note that TLS 1.3 is not directly compatible with previous
-versions. Enabling it on the client may introduce compatibility issues
-on either the server or the client side. Here are some more details on
-potential compatibility issues that you should be aware of:
-
-* TLS 1.3 uses a half-close policy, while TLS 1.2 and prior versions
- use a duplex-close policy. For applications that depend on the
- duplex-close policy, there may be compatibility issues when
- upgrading to TLS 1.3.
-
-* The signature_algorithms_cert extension requires that pre-defined
- signature algorithms are used for certificate authentication. In
- practice, however, an application may use non-supported signature
- algorithms.
-
-* The DSA signature algorithm is not supported in TLS 1.3. If a server
- is configured to only use DSA certificates, it cannot upgrade to TLS
- 1.3.
-
-* The supported cipher suites for TLS 1.3 are not the same as TLS 1.2
- and prior versions. If an application hard-codes cipher suites which
- are no longer supported, it may not be able to use TLS 1.3 without
- modifying the application code.
-
-* The TLS 1.3 session resumption and key update behaviors are
- different from TLS 1.2 and prior versions. The compatibility should
- be minimal, but it could be a risk if an application depends on the
- handshake details of the TLS protocols.
-
-The TLS 1.3 protocol can be disabled by using the jdk.tls.client.protocols
-system property:
-
-java -Djdk.tls.client.protocols="TLSv1.2" ...
-
-Alternatively, an application can explicitly set the enabled protocols
-with the javax.net.ssl APIs e.g.
-
-sslSocket.setEnabledProtocols(new String[] {"TLSv1.2"});
-
-or:
-
-SSLParameters params = sslSocket.getSSLParameters();
-params.setProtocols(new String[] {"TLSv1.2"});
-slsSocket.setSSLParameters(params);
